The University of Toronto Art Centre opened to the public in November of 1996. It was created by a collective effort of many University of Toronto staff and volunteers. An initial gift from the Delta Gamma Women's Fraternity made the conversion of the 1961 north wing of University College possible. The purpose of the Art Centre was to provide a home for three permanent collections of art belonging to the University: the Lillian Malcove Collection (which came to us by bequest in 1981), the University College Collection (Canadian art), and the large and eclectic University of Toronto Art Collection.

The UTGSU opposes all forms of discrimination and oppression, including those based on gender, ethnicity, race, class, ability, religion, spiritual beliefs, sexuality, sexual orientation, nationality, and age. (Adopted by Executive, July 16, 2003) The Graduate Students’ Union at the University of Toronto represents over 15, 000 students studying in over 85 departments. For many years this union has advocated for increased student representation, funding, and provided services such as health insurance, confidential advice, and a voice for the graduate student body on the various committees of the University. The University of Toronto Faculty Association is the official representative of faculty and librarians on employment matters which include salary, pension, benefit negotiations, and workplace grievances. The University of Toronto Faculty Association exists to protect and advance the wellbeing of the faculty, librarians and research associates of the University of Toronto, the University of St. Michael’s College, the University of Trinity College, and Victoria University.

For the past 30 years the Department for the Study of Religion (DSR) has fostered scholarly excellence and innovation among faculty, graduate and undergraduate students in the humanities and social sciences at U of T’s three campuses. Religion is taught in three distinct contexts: at the UTSG (the downtown campus), where both undergraduate and graduate units are located; in the Department of Historical Studies at UTM, responsible for undergraduate teaching; and in the Department of Humanities at UTSC, with a religion undergraduate minor program.

The scientific study of psychology has a long and illustrious history at the University of Toronto, beginning with J. Mark Baldwin's founding of the tenth psychology laboratory in North America in 1891. Psychology gained department status at the University's St. George campus in 1927, and was later expanded with the addition of the Scarborough (1964) and Mississauga (1966) campuses. The three campuses offer independent undergraduate programs but a common, integrated graduate program.

The Centre for Security Training and Management Inc is registered as a Private Career College under the Private Career Colleges Act 2005 and licensed by the Ontario Ministry of Community Safety and Correctional Services as an approved security training entity. CSTMI offers several unique courses that educate and train security guards and private investigators with instructors that are subject matter experts.

Humber, a member of Polytechnics Canada, is committed to student success through excellence in teaching and learning. Humber's broad range of career-focused credentials include bachelor degrees, diplomas, certificates and postgraduate certificates. We also offer apprenticeship training. With 160 full-time programs and 200 continuing educations programs to choose from, Humber's 27, 000 full-time and 56, 000 continuing education students have access to many opportunities for lifelong learning.
